Morgan Harper is making a return to Australia after his one-year stint with the New Zealand Warriors, having recently signed a contract with a prestigious rugby league club.

Though Harper was brought in as a late addition to the Warriors for the 2025 NRL season to enhance their outside backs roster, he did not make any appearances in the main competition. Instead, he played exclusively in the NSW Cup, leading to an unexpected end to his time at the club.

As he joins the Jets, Harper brings an impressive record with him, having notched up six tries, six try assists, 48 tackle busts, ten line-breaks, and completed 283 tackles, accumulating a total of 2,585 running metres, averaging 117 per match across 22 reserve-grade games in 2025.

Since debuting in 2019, Harper's career has included tenures with several teams: the Canterbury Bulldogs from 2019 to 2020, the Manly Sea Eagles from 2020 to 2023, and the Parramatta Eels in 2024. He boasts a total of 64 appearances, taking on various roles primarily in the centres and back-row positions.

In addition to his NRL matches, Harper represented the Junior Kiwis in 2018, participated in the NSW Residents team, and played two games for the Maori All Stars in 2022 and 2023.
